Things to do in Keene?Keene, NH: Keene is a picturesque city located in southwestern New Hampshire that borders Massachusetts and Vermont. This small city boasts a rich history; it was home to some of America’s first settlers and played an important role during the Revolutionary War. Today visitors can explore its old-fashioned downtown area filled with unique shops and restaurants or take leisurely walks around its many parks and public gardens.
